[Daniel] A Walk

I went for a walk the other night, by myself for the first time in ages. There's a park down the street from where we're staying for the week. I made it to the picnic table as the sun was setting. I was struck by the beautiful colors (pinks/purples/oranges/blues) and settled in for a few minutes to think.

It was wonderful, to sit peaceful in the relative quiet of that park. As I sat, I watched the birds flying overhead and within a few minutes, a rabbit hopped far closer than I expected him to. It was easy to breathe (for once) and I could feel the stress from the day melt away. After 15 minutes, I picked myself up without disturbing the rabbit and quietly headed back.

Out in nature is one of the few places I'm truly comfortable. I used to do this sort of thing all the time in high school/college and lament that I haven't done it as much lately. Need to get better about that and to pass it along.
